在xampp上安装zend框架

时间:2015-01-21 12:45:03

标签: php mysql apache zend-framework xampp

我使用 hosts 文件创建了虚拟主机:

127.0.0.1       zend.local

的httpd-vhosts.conf

NameVirtualHost *:80

<VirtualHost *:80>
    DocumentRoot "D:/xampp/htdocs"
    ServerName localhost
</VirtualHost>

<VirtualHost *:80>
    DocumentRoot "D:/xampp/htdocs/zendtest/public"
    ServerName zend.local
</VirtualHost>

我在xampp

中收到此警告和错误
Warning: require_once(Zend/Application.php): failed to open stream: No such file or directory in D:\xampp\htdocs\zendtest\public\index.php on line 17

Fatal error: require_once(): Failed opening required 'Zend/Application.php' (include_path='D:\xampp\htdocs\zendtest\library;.;D:\xampp\php\PEAR') in D:\xampp\htdocs\zendtest\public\index.php on line 17

1 个答案:

答案 0 :(得分:1)

我认为您的ZF库不在2个包含路径中。它可能在D:\ xampp \ php \中。只需查找名为Zend的文件夹即可。在这种情况下,您必须将D:\ xampp \ php添加到您的包含路径,您可以在项目的公共文件夹中的php.ini文件或index.php中执行此操作。 如果您找不到Zend文件夹,您可以随时下载并保存在项目中的库文件夹中(仅限公共场所)。

旁注:如果项目在项目中,我通常会忽略我的版本控制中的Zend文件夹。